Kevin was a Batterer's Intervention Program provider who used to minister to the perpetrators of domestic violence for many years, but he was prohibited by the Florida Department of Children and Families when they enacted Administrative Code 65H-2.017(2)(e), which targeted and eliminated faith-based BIP providers statewide. Kevin is glad to still be able to minister to the victims of domestic violence, something that he praises God for!
